Low-density polyethylene (LDPE) is a thermoplastic made from the monomer ethylene. It was the first grade of polyethylene, produced in 1933 by Imperial Chemical Industries (ICI) using a high pressure process via free radical polymerization. It … Web18 sep. 2024 · Aliphatic polyamides (PA), also referred as nylons, are the class of thermoplastic polymers which contain the amide repeat linkage in the polymer backbone. Examples of aliphatic polyamides are PA6, PA66, PA11, PA12 and more. These polyamides are versatile engineering plastic and excellent fiber materials.

WebThe simplest way to catalyze the polymerization reaction that leads to an addition polymer is to add a source of a free radical to the monomer. The term free radical is used to describe a family of very reactive, short-lived components of a reaction that contain one or more unpaired electrons. In the presence of a free radical, addition ...
